Compare Brentwood to West Islip

This post compares Brentwood, New York to West Islip, New York across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.

Dimension Brentwood (CDP) West Islip (CDP)
Population 63,115 27,117
Income (median) $36,280 $69,455
Home Value (median) $285,500 $407,300
White 58% 95%
Black 14% 0%
Asian 1% 1%
With Kids 51% 37%
Age (median) 32 42
Rentals 27% 5%

Questions and Answers:

Q: Which is more populated, Brentwood or West Islip?
A: Brentwood has a larger population count than West Islip: 63115 compared with 27117 total people.

Q: Do incomes tend to be higher in Brentwood or in West Islip?
A: Incomes are on average much lower in Brentwood.

Q: Are homes more expensive in Brentwood or West Islip?
A: Homes tend to be less expensive in Brentwood.

Q: Which has a higher percentage of housing rental units?
A: Brentwood does. The percentage of rentals differs quite a bit: 27% for Brentwood versus 5% for West Islip.
